Transaction 076ab894391f5ec5636277add062ba072093107f8599c71eae7958c6c2a16731
1 Input
1 Output
-
076ab894391f5ec5636277add062ba072093107f8599c71eae7958c6c2a16731:0
- value
- 112951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a81f6230bbfb43108956807bce631d105b4e61a OP_EQUAL
- address
- 347BBQtiWNKDfE6LUospEvVaFXvjJ87z8m